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 
avatar of Coding Dude

Coding Dude

Coding Dude has asked 2 questions and find answers to 1 problems.

Stats

31
EtPoint
6
Vote count
2
questions
1
answers

About

I develop software using C#, F#, and SQL. Going on 17 years now with .Net. WebForms, MVC, Winforms, WPF, WebAPI, .Net Compact Framework, Windows services, console apps, etc. I'm by no means a master of everything .Net, but at some point I've touched on probably everything and have yet to run into something I could not figure out or learn. And that is one of the things that keeps it interesting - learning new technologies and techniques on the fly. The latest that I've just started touching on at work is Blazor and coming up is training and working with the cloud (Azure and AWS).

In the past 2 years or so I've added F# and functional programming to my repertoire. I've developed a few apps at work in this language and paradigm and I am sold on it. It's a shame it is such an overlooked part of the .Net ecosystem. It has some real advantages and benefits over C#/OOP and is a joy to work with.

Before I settled on the .Net platform I spent several years doing Java development at four successive startups that all cratered. And before that I was doing C/C++ and FoxPro development.

Obviously I love to design, code, and deliver quality software that solves problems. I've been fortunate in finding a skill, a craft, for which I have a natural aptitude and which I enjoy doing. I look forward to continuing to solve interesting problems using interesting technologies as a senior software developer.